What to Discover Before You Buy A Fence
One thing's for sure about buying fences, and it's that you have to be prepared before you're ready to pay. The fencing industry has not been sleeping all these years, and they've introduced a lot of new products and materials. You can find information just about anywhere on the web and you start at a search engine. Yes, there actually are things to discover leading up to the point where you make your fence purchase.
All people have the same general reasons for wanting to put up a fence, but then it can change if you want to get fancy about it, or not. Some homeowners just want to keep the neighbor kids from roaming through the garden, and hey there's nothing wrong with that. Along with the basic decision about materials, there are questions about maintenance and lifespan and cost. Pine is a popular type but you can also find redwood, however you may not want to support the destruction of redwood forests. Some people just think that wood has a better look and feel to it and so they use that as their personal criteria.
